Ambulatory Health Care Services (621 )

SW WIA

 

Healthcare Practitioners and Technical Occupations

Occupation Occ. code Estabs. reporting occupation Est. empl. Empl %RSE Mean wage Mean %RSE Entry wage Exp. wage 25th pct Median wage 75th pct
HEALTHCARE PRACTITIONERS AND TECHNICAL OCCUPATIONS 29-0000 75 1,740 9.44 $ 63,808 7.28 $ 24,510 $ 83,458 $ 30,088 $ 52,102 $ 76,452
hourly     $ 30.68   $ 11.78 $ 40.12 $ 14.47 $ 25.05 $ 36.76
Chiropractors 29-1011 3 * 59.57 $ 69,879 21.46 $ 40,124 $ 84,756 $ 40,710 $ 75,581 $ 91,683
hourly     $ 33.60   $ 19.29 $ 40.75 $ 19.57 $ 36.34 $ 44.08
Dental Hygienists 29-2021 10 * 33.14 $ 63,044 3.77 $ 53,350 $ 67,891 $ 57,256 $ 64,731 $ 71,930
hourly     $ 30.31   $ 25.65 $ 32.64 $ 27.53 $ 31.12 $ 34.58
Dentists, General 29-1021 12 110 37.55 $102,700 13.95 $ 61,034 $123,533 $ 68,911 $109,148 $125,918
hourly     $ 49.38   $ 29.34 $ 59.39 $ 33.13 $ 52.47 $ 60.54
Family and General Practitioners 29-1062 19 * 36.68 $126,928 21.73 $ 40,830 >$145,600 $ 39,841 $137,678 *
hourly     $ 61.02   $ 19.63 >$70 $ 19.15 $ 66.19 *
Health Diagnosing and Treating Practitioners 29-1000 66 1,160 15.79 $ 77,740 8.37 $ 34,715 $ 99,253 $ 43,927 $ 61,142 $102,869
hourly     $ 37.38   $ 16.69 $ 47.72 $ 21.12 $ 29.40 $ 49.46
Health Technologists and Technicians 29-2000 37 490 14.71 $ 38,078 7.49 $ 19,446 $ 47,394 $ 22,597 $ 32,300 $ 51,116
hourly     $ 18.31   $ 9.35 $ 22.79 $ 10.86 $ 15.53 $ 24.58
Healthcare Practitioners and Technical Workers, All Other 29-9099 3 * 21.17 $ 22,086 19.25 $ 14,576 $ 25,842 $ 15,903 $ 18,802 $ 25,760
hourly     $ 10.62   $ 7.01 $ 12.42 $ 7.65 $ 9.04 $ 12.38
Internists, General 29-1063 3 * 26.11 $149,039 10.79 $121,811 >$145,600 $124,766 $139,155 *
hourly     $ 71.65   $ 58.56 >$70 $ 59.98 $ 66.90 *
Licensed Practical and Licensed Vocational Nurses 29-2061 9 * 47.19 $ 32,579 9.46 $ 22,937 $ 37,400 $ 24,453 $ 33,474 $ 38,954
hourly     $ 15.66   $ 11.03 $ 17.98 $ 11.76 $ 16.09 $ 18.73
Medical Records and Health Information Technicians 29-2071 10 90 15.84 $ 19,301 4.15 $ 14,207 $ 21,847 $ 15,566 $ 18,957 $ 23,248
hourly     $ 9.28   $ 6.83 $ 10.50 $ 7.48 $ 9.11 $ 11.18
Medical and Clinical Laboratory Technicians 29-2012 10 80 25.47 $ 27,096 4.26 $ 20,416 $ 30,436 $ 22,207 $ 26,700 $ 31,354
hourly     $ 13.03   $ 9.82 $ 14.63 $ 10.68 $ 12.84 $ 15.07
Medical and Clinical Laboratory Technologists 29-2011 5 * 58.03 $ 41,818 11.84 $ 31,138 $ 47,158 $ 32,437 $ 36,232 $ 55,162
hourly     $ 20.10   $ 14.97 $ 22.67 $ 15.59 $ 17.42 $ 26.52
Occupational Therapists 29-1122 3 20 45.13 $ 65,546 4.78 $ 56,578 $ 70,030 $ 57,089 $ 64,266 $ 74,269
hourly     $ 31.51   $ 27.20 $ 33.67 $ 27.45 $ 30.90 $ 35.71
Optometrists 29-1041 5 40 46.92 $120,755 15.88 $ 49,239 >$145,600 $ 50,298 $125,685 *
hourly     $ 58.06   $ 23.67 >$70 $ 24.18 $ 60.43 *
Other Healthcare Practitioners and Technical Occupations 29-9000 4 * 20.95 $ 22,618 2.59 $ 14,617 $ 26,618 $ 15,951 $ 18,857 $ 26,136
hourly     $ 10.87   $ 7.03 $ 12.80 $ 7.67 $ 9.07 $ 12.57
Physical Therapists 29-1123 7 * 98.54 $ 51,834 27.56 $ 27,512 $ 63,995 $ 34,406 $ 50,182 $ 59,756
hourly     $ 24.92   $ 13.23 $ 30.77 $ 16.54 $ 24.13 $ 28.73
Physician Assistants 29-1071 13 * 53.02 $ 38,072 14.01 $ 21,667 $ 46,274 $ 21,320 $ 23,359 $ 56,120
hourly     $ 18.30   $ 10.42 $ 22.25 $ 10.25 $ 11.23 $ 26.98
Radiologic Technologists and Technicians 29-2034 4 20 45.13 $ 39,529 9.94 $ 32,713 $ 42,937 $ 33,916 $ 39,016 $ 46,305
hourly     $ 19.00   $ 15.73 $ 20.64 $ 16.31 $ 18.76 $ 22.26
Registered Nurses 29-1111 22 340 16.41 $ 61,889 5.41 $ 43,797 $ 70,935 $ 49,421 $ 58,554 $ 71,637
hourly     $ 29.75   $ 21.06 $ 34.10 $ 23.76 $ 28.15 $ 34.44
